 Notes from Thai Center for Covid-19 Situation Administration (CCSA) Restrictions/Measures press conference: (Full article later)

Announced by Dr. Apisamai Srirangsan, Assistant Spokesperson:

-All current zone colors/designations stay the same. Still 29 maximum control provinces, no zone has been downgraded or upgraded. A note: These colors are NOT just based on cases but multiple factors like vaccination levels, population at-risk, hospital capacity, serious Covid-19 cases, etc.

-Keep in mind all changes announced by the CCSA MUST BE APPROVED BY THE PROVINCIAL GOVERNOR before becoming effective. Provinces CAN strengthen restrictions, but cannot ease them below the CCSA mandates. This is likely to happen sometime over the weekend.

-All the measures listed below take effect September 1st for maximum control/dark red zones, which includes Chonburi and Bangkok (If approved by governors)

-Parks can reopen (Beaches is not a CCSA mandate, this would be a governor level decision)

-Curfew time remains 9:00 P.M. to 4:00 A.M in maximum control zones. This remains a mandatory curfew, not a suggested one, with legal penalties for those who break the rules.

-Inter provincial travel will be allowed, further rules coming on this as there will be "strict measures". Public transport is limited to 75% of capacity.

-Government will be implementing the "universal prevention program" which means staff and customers in maximum control zones at "high risk venues" like restaurants must be fully (details coming) vaccinated, recovered from Covid-19, or have a rapid antigen negative covid test within 7 days. Regular testing (more details later) must also still take place for all staff.

-There will be a green card for those fully vaccinated in maximum control zones and a yellow card for those who take a negative test or have recovered from Covid with proof. If you do not qualify you cannot use a high-risk business, like restaurants.

-Red zones down do not require customers or staff to be vaccinated. In red zones, however, staff should be taking a rapid antigen test every week in high-risk businesses.

-Restaurants can open to 50% capacity (75 percent no air con or outside) with Universal protection program in place. (Maximum control zones, if approved by governor)

-Malls, salons, foot massages, beauty clinic (only sales) outdoor sports fields(see below) can reopen in maximum control zones (Again, if governors approve). It is not immediately clear if all of these will be considered high risk as with restaurants which if so would require customers and staff to be fully vaccinated or perform negative rapid antigen tests. Getting more information on this.

-No spectators for outdoor sports fields and strict rules apply at stadiums, etc.

-Businesses can provide rapid antigen tests for customers in maximum control zones if they choose to check before using the service. If a customer is not fully vaccinated or does not want to take a test they can only use take-away for restaurants.

-All bars, nightlife, entertainment, etc. remain closed nationwide, at this time even with the universal protection measures they are not comfortable opening these venues.

-cinemas, spas, amusement parks, water parks, fitness centers, gyms, swimming pools, meeting/banquet rooms cannot open at this time. If it wasn't mentioned, it likely can't open, although detailed orders as usual will be released at a later date.

-Certain educational buildings can open for approved purposes, but general school will still be closed for in-person.

-It was not specifically mentioned if alcohol can be drunk at restaurants if one meets the other rules. That will likely be on upcoming orders.

-This will be until further notice, likely another review in two weeks. (mid September)
